Chronicles of Addis Ababa

Addis Ababa, founded by Emperor Menelik II in 1886, has a rich history that spans over a century. The city's architectural landscape is a blend of traditional Ethiopian and colonial styles, reflecting the country's complex past. Today, Addis Ababa is a cosmopolitan city, home to over 3 million people, with a thriving cultural scene that showcases the country's diverse traditions. The city is also a hub for international organizations and diplomatic missions, giving it a unique blend of modernity and tradition.

Money & Currency

Get a travel card →
💵
Local currency

Ethiopian Birr, ETB

🏦
Where to exchange

You can change money at currency exchange offices or banks, but be aware that the rates at the airport or tourist bureaux may be less favorable. Consider exchanging currency at a local bank or via an ATM for better rates.

💳
Cards & contactless

Major credit and debit cards are accepted at most restaurants, hotels, and shops, but some smaller vendors may only accept cash. Contactless payments are not widely used, but mobile payments like M-Pesa are becoming more common.

🪙
Tipping etiquette

Tipping is not expected but is appreciated, especially for good service. In restaurants, 10-20 ETB per meal is sufficient, while for taxis, rounding up the fare is enough. Hotel staff may not expect tips, but a small gesture is always appreciated.
